Q:

If x and y are the two digits of the number 653xy such that this number is divisible by 80, then x+y is equal to  ?

A) 5 B) 4
C) 3 D) 2
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: D) 2

Explanation:

Since 653xy is divisible by 5 as well as 2, so y = 0.
Now, 653x0 must be divisible by 8.
So, 3x0 must be divisible by 8. This happens when x = 2
x + y = (2 + 0) = 2.

Q:

Fresh grapes contain 60% water, while dry grapes contain 40% water. How many kgs of dry grapes can be obtained by 60 kg of fresh grapes?

A) 25 kgs B) 30 kgs
C) 35 kgs D) 40 kgs
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: D) 40 kgs

Explanation:

The fruit content in both the fresh fruit and dry fruit is the same.

Let 'p' kgs of dry grapes are obtained from the 60 kgs of fresh grapes

 

=> 60 x 40100 = p x 60100=> p = 40 kgs.

 

Therefore, 40 kgs of Dry grapes are obtained from 60 kgs of Fresh grapes.

Q:

A, B and C can complete a piece of work in 24,6 and 12 days respectively.Working together, they will complete the same work in:

A) 1/24 days B) 7/24 days
C) 24/7 days D) 4 days
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: C) 24/7 days

Explanation:

(A+B+C)'s 1 day's work = (1/24 + 1/6 + 1/12) = 7/24

so, A,B and C together will complete the work in 24/7 days.

Q:

There are 6 bowlers and 9 batsmen in a cricket club. In how many ways can a team of 11 be selected so that the team contains at least 4 bowlers?

A) 1170 B) 1200
C) 720 D) 360
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: A) 1170

Explanation:

Possibilities     Bowlers      Batsmen         Number of ways

 

                         6               9

 

         1              4                7              (6C4*9C7)

 

         2              5                6              6C5*9C6

 

         3              6                5              6C6*9C5

 

6C4*9C7 = 15 x 36 = 540

 

6C5*9C6 = 6 x 84 = 504

 

 6C6*9C5= 1 x 126 = 126

 

Total = 1170
